What are Deductions?

Deductions refer to the amounts of money withheld from an employee's paycheck by their employer. These deductions cover various categories such as taxes, contributions to retirement plans, health insurance premiums, and other benefits.

Deductions are a crucial aspect of payroll processes, impacting both employees and employers. Employers withhold specific amounts from employees' paychecks to cover various expenses and obligations. Let's delve deeper into deductions to understand their significance and intricacies.

Types of Deductions

Deductions can fall into various categories, including:

• Taxes: Federal, state, and local taxes are often withheld from employees' pay to meet their tax obligations.

• Retirement Contributions: Many employees opt to contribute a portion of their salary to retirement plans such as 401(k) or pension schemes.

• Health Insurance Premiums: Employees may have deductions for health insurance coverage provided by their employer.

• Other Benefits: Deductions can include contributions to life insurance, disability insurance, or flexible spending accounts.

How Deductions Work

Deductions are typically calculated as a percentage of the employee's gross pay or a fixed amount. Employers subtract these amounts from the employee's paycheck before distributing the net pay. The deducted amounts are then allocated to the respective entities, such as tax authorities or insurance providers.

Why Deductions Are Important

• Legal Compliance: Deductions ensure that employees meet their legal obligations, such as paying taxes.

• Employee Benefits: Deductions allow employees to access valuable benefits like insurance coverage or retirement savings.

• Financial Management: Deductions help employees manage their finances by allocating funds automatically to various accounts or plans.

• Employer Responsibilities: Employers have a legal obligation to withhold and allocate deductions correctly, contributing to overall compliance and financial stability.

In conclusion, understanding deductions is essential for both employees and employers to navigate payroll processes effectively and ensure financial transparency and compliance. By comprehending the types, workings, and importance of deductions, individuals can make informed decisions regarding their finances and benefits.
